Background Information
After the tragic global events of the 1940s, the world entered a period of growth and prosperity that was echoed in popular culture. The flourishing music, cinema and television sectors greatly influenced the hair and fashion trends of the time. The world of Hollywood granted the 1950s its unique look and feel. Influential figures like Marilyn Monroe, Audrey Hepburn, and Lucille Ball impacted fashion trends and set the bar high for hair.
The 1950s styling was inundated with glamour and sophistication with elements like the iconic Pin Curls, Sculptured Waves, Poodle Cuts, and more. These gorgeous hairstyles trickled down into the following decades, influencing hair fashions and setting the groundwork for the retro revival witnessed today.
Key Features & Nostalgic Impact
Let's take a look at the iconic hairstyles of the 1950s. Starting with Pin Curls—these tightly wound curls created a soft and sensual look that many Hollywood starlets carried. Next, we have the sculptured waves that boasted a voluminous and elegant style notably sported by the stunning Audrey Hepburn. These hairstyles are often nostalgic for people, reminding them of family members, their younger years or fond memories of watching classic movies.
Today, modern versions of these vintage hairstyles are making a comeback. From the red carpet to fashion runways, pin curls and waves can be seen everywhere, demonstrating their timeless appeal and elegance.

Tips & Fun Facts
Did you know that pin curls were used as a safe and affordable alternative to heated hair tools, which was a luxury many couldn't afford in the 1950s? Moreover, sculptured waves were actually created using innovative techniques of setting the hair in large rollers or pin curls and then brushing to form sleek waves!
